What is the definition of symbolism?
yKpoI14uk [10]

Answer:

A. the use of a word or object to represent something else

Explanation:

Another helpful definition of symbolism is 'a tangible object representing an abstract idea".

So, any object that is recurring and linked to an idea, is a symbol.

Symbolism is almost always an intentional addition by the author, because it helps the reader identify with key ideas or feelings that the author wants to convey.

For example the mocking jay pin in The Hunger Games can be linked to a couple ideas, such as freedom or the revolution.
